## Further reading

New to the team? Before writing tests with Fabrikant, our test-data factory library, please read the style guide on trait composition — most review friction comes from hand-rolled fixtures that Fabrikant already generates. Pay special attention to the sections on deterministic seeding and referential integrity across factories, since flaky tests almost always trace back to ignoring these. A worked example, migration notes from the old fixture system, and the full API reference are maintained on the internal page below.

runbook for tagug-hafog: https://jira.lumiclabs.internal/projects/pages/pages/9773c0d8

### Cache invalidation — Marrowfield catalog

Heads up: product edits don't show up instantly because the Tindervane cache layer holds catalog pages for 15 minutes. If merchandising yells about a stale price, don't restart anything — just fire a targeted purge via the invalidation endpoint with the SKU list. Full flushes are a last resort; they hammer the origin for about ten minutes. The purge endpoint requires the catalog team's service credential, which is listed here for convenience.

API key for taduf-yahif: qvz11-nMDtAWg6H2u

## Tuning

The receipt mailer (Almsgate) batches donation receipts and sends through the Thornquay relay. On-call: if the queue backs up, resist the urge to crank batch size — the relay rate-limits per connection, and bigger batches just mean bigger retries. Scale worker count first, then shorten the flush interval. Dedupe window must stay longer than the retry horizon or donors get duplicate receipts, which generates tickets. All knobs live in one place and are read at worker start. Current production values follow.

tuning table, kajop-yafof:
QUOTAS = {
    "wenath": 10,
    "ulaael": 5,
}

Ticket #4471 — GraphQL N+1 on nested author lookups

Plugin authors: the Lanternfield API previously issued one query per author when resolving `post.author` in list contexts. This is now fixed via a batched dataloader, so plugins that relied on per-row resolver timing should re-test their caching hooks. Resolver order is no longer guaranteed within a batch. The fix ships in the build identified by the token below.

build token for tawif-bahip: htk31_68bba16e1afabfef4ecc69408c06f16